BJ's Restaurants Inc. reported Q1 2026 earnings per share of $0.57, falling short of the consensus estimate of $0.6011 by 5.17%. The company did not disclose revenue figures in the release, leaving investors to interpret the EPS miss without a top-line context. Despite the earnings shortfall, the stock rose 0.36%, suggesting the market may have already discounted weaker results.
